| Question for some of the brains out there
Is it possible to have 2 DHCP servers
on 1 network ?
One a NT4.0 PDC and another running SBS 2000
which is also a domain controller but they are each in their own domain.
I have each one configured with different scopes.
Thanks | |
|
|
| twister166 2002-11-19, 10:53 pm |
| if all you want is to give address, yeah, it sure will...
But if you are looking into more things, they can be problems... You said both NT4 and SBS2k are domain controller of their prespective domains... So, that means that the SBS2k has AD on it which require DNS, so if you register your workstation in DNS using DHCP, the WS that get the address from NT4 will not register into the DNS in SBS2K... then it really depends on what are you doing in your network, W2k may not authenticate based on the Kerbrose...
